File formats for 3D models
During the development process, 3D models contain a good deal of information needed by the artist every time they save or load the model. When the model is finished, it is often exported and broken up into smaller files with many unneeded attributes striped from them. When the models for FF7 were created, they were exported into Psy-Q's 3D library formats. These include [[PSX/RSD|resource data (.RSD)]], polygon data (.PLY), polygon groups (.GRP), materials (.MAT), [[PSX/TIM_file|textures (.TIM)]], [[PSX/HRC|skeletal hierarchy (.HRC)]], and animation (.ANM).
The models are handled differently between modules. The models in the "battle" modules have a different animation system than the field models. When the models were converted to the PC version, they were taken from the Psy-Q formats to a more PC-friendly format, some one. Some are even the original, uncompiled, Psy-Q files.
